As an entertainment application by Vietnamese people and for Vietnamese people, VieON gives users the initiative in choosing entertainment content, through a large content store including: TV series, movies, reports, live sports events, animations, game shows and nearly 200 domestic and foreign TV channels.

Aiming to change the way people consume content in Vietnam, VieON has been constantly developing with the goal of becoming the most suitable entertainment platform for Vietnamese people, connecting and promoting Vietnamese culture to the world. Along with that, the unit also brings sustainable value to the community through CSR campaigns such as Fun Run, giving VIP cards to quarantine areas during the pandemic,... In which, Nam Phuong Fund is one of the most outstanding projects that VieON has accompanied.

Nam Phuong Fund was established with the mission of replacing old, degraded bridges with sturdy bridges, helping children go to school safely, people travel conveniently, and minimizing risks. From there, improving the local economic and social situation. Along the journey, VieON plays the role of media sponsor, as well as the production and broadcasting unit of the program "Building Bridges" through 4 seasons.

Taking advantage of being one of the leading OTTs in Vietnam with nationwide coverage of 52 million devices, the program "Building Bridges" broadcast by VieON has received more than 500,000 views after 4 seasons, helping the program's message spread strongly.

In addition, VieON has also connected more than 400 famous artists such as Tran Thanh, Hari Won, Dai Nghia, Kha Nhu, Ngo Kien Huy, Lam Vy Da, Thuy Ngan, Le Duong Bao Lam, HieuThuHai... with the "Building Bridge" activities. By using the power of entertainment for charitable purposes, the practical values ​​from the Nam Phuong Foundation's project have been widely disseminated and reached the public in a short time.

On the staff side, in order to create conditions for each individual in the unit to contribute to the common value, VieON also organized to participate in the groundbreaking and inauguration ceremony of the bridge, visited families in difficult circumstances and promoted the program on personal social media. Through that, the families about the difficult life of people in rural areas, where children face dangers every day on the way to school, were widely transmitted, touching the hearts of philanthropists around the world.

To date, Nam Phuong Fund has built 37 bridges across 11 provinces and cities, with a total support budget of up to 36.7 billion VND and served more than 50 million trips. Each bridge built not only connects the traffic between the two banks, but also carries within it the humane story of the volunteers, an opportunity to improve the economy and society in each locality.
